放射治疗荷肾癌小鼠肿瘤生长抑制与脾细胞及肿瘤组织IL-2,IFN-γ和IL-10的关系 被引量:6

Relationship between the inhibition of tumor growth and the expression of the IL-2,IFN-γ and IL-10 in spleen cells and tumor tissue of renal carcinoma in nude mice after radiothrapy

摘要 目的:观察放射治疗对BALB/c小鼠肾癌移植瘤的抑瘤作用与细胞因子IL-2,IFN-γ和IL-10表达分泌的关系.方法:建立BALB/c小鼠的Renca肾癌细胞移植瘤放射治疗的模型;采用ELISA试剂盒检测小鼠脾淋巴细胞的细胞因子IL-2,IL-10和IFN-γ分泌水平.RT-PCR法检测肿瘤组织IL-2,IL-10和IFN-γ基因的表达水平.结果:治疗组小鼠肾癌移植瘤生长速度较肿瘤对照组明显减慢.放疗组小鼠脾细胞分泌IL-2,IFN-γ及肿瘤组织IL-2,IFN-γ的表达较肿瘤对照组明显升高,IL-10较肿瘤对照组降低.结论:经放射治疗后,小鼠肿瘤生长受到明显抑制,与放疗引发小鼠脾细胞分泌IL-2,IFN-γ和肿瘤组织IL-2,IFN-γ表达分泌增强,IL-10细胞因子降低有关. AIM: To observe inhibiting growth of renal carcinoma after radiation treatment in BALB/c murine and the expression of the IL-2, IFN-γ and IL-10. METHODS: Animal tumor models have been established. The tumor volumes and weight were measured after radiotherapy. The expression of IL-2, IL-10 and IFN-γ protein in splenocytes and tumors were assayed by ELISA and RT-PCR. RESULTS: Tumor regression in radiotherapy more effectively than untreated mice. The expression level of IL-2 and IFN-γ, was remarkably increased, the expression level of IL-10 pretein was significantly decreased after radiation. CONCLUSION : The inhibition of growth of tumor were associated with the expression level of IL-2 and IFN-γ was remarkably increased.
